The timer compression of information

This paper is devoted to a transform-based quantitative data compression technique involving rapid enumeration in a unary-binary time-based numeral system (NS). The symbols comprising the alphabets of human-computer interaction languages (HCIL), which are used in an informational message (IM), are collected in primary code tables, such as the ASCII table. The statistical-oriented data compression method using unconventional timer encryption and encoding information are proposed by us. It was constructed probability - discrete model of the set of character sequences and characterized some probabilistic algorithms associated with the recovery of text by its public key and its cipher. We find the possibility of parallel implementation of this method by building a block of timer tags. The necessary complex assessments are made. The method can be used to compress SMS messages. Probabilistic-statistical analysis and evaluation of their effectiveness are obtained.
